您当前位置: 首页 >  帮助中心 >  Google Chrome插件无法访问标签页内容怎么办

Google Chrome插件无法访问标签页内容怎么办

文章来源:谷歌浏览器官网 时间:2025-07-11

Google Chrome插件无法访问标签页内容怎么办1

以下是关于Google Chrome插件无法访问标签页内容的解决方法的内容:
1. 检查权限声明:打开扩展程序的manifest.json文件,确保其中声明了必要的权限,如“tabs”和“activeTab”。这些权限允许扩展访问标签页的相关信息。若未声明,则添加相应权限后重新加载扩展。
2. 背景页与内容脚本通信:在背景页(如background.js)中,使用`chrome.tabs.query`方法获取当前活动的标签页信息。然后,通过消息传递将信息发送给内容脚本(如content.js)。内容脚本需监听来自背景页的消息,并进行相应处理。
3. 内容脚本主动请求:若内容脚本需要主动获取当前标签页的信息,可通过消息传递向背景页发送请求。背景页监听此消息,并回复相应的信息。在Manifest V3中,由于`sendResponse`函数是异步的,需返回`true`以告知Chrome稍后发送响应。
4. 检查扩展加载状态:确保扩展已正确加载,且未因权限问题被Chrome阻止。若扩展加载失败或被阻止,可能导致无法访问标签页内容。
5. 遵循最新开发文档:由于Chrome扩展API可能随时间发生变化,特别是从Manifest V2迁移到Manifest V3时,某些API的使用可能受到限制。因此,务必遵循最新的Chrome扩展开发文档,以确保代码的兼容性和正确性。
Chrome浏览器如何处理标签页资源泄露

上一篇>Chrome浏览器如何处理标签页资源泄露

谷歌浏览器如何开启自动同步功能

下一篇>谷歌浏览器如何开启自动同步功能

继续阅读
谷歌浏览器标签页批量管理与快捷操作 10-11 如何通过谷歌浏览器提高网页的搜索引擎优化效果 03-25 Chrome浏览器网页翻译快捷操作实测经验分享 02-07 Chrome浏览器插件权限调整风险及防范措施 07-10 谷歌浏览器下载视频文件格式转换教程 06-25 Google浏览器插件能否实现网页内容自动标注 07-09 Google浏览器下载任务多线程管理和性能提升 08-03 谷歌浏览器下载任务权限管理最佳实践 07-09 Google浏览器下载任务权限设置详解 09-08 google Chrome浏览器下载及安装注意事项 08-25
返回顶部